Falcon track and field lands 14 on Academic All-MAC Team

0

A total of 14 members of the Bowling Green State University track and field squad have been named to the Academic All-Mid-American Conference Outdoor Track and Field Team, announced by the league office on Wednesday.

The Falcons’ list includes Lane Anderson, Kami Baker, Darian Braddix, Grace Bradtmueller, Raegan Burkey, Reagan Emberton, Destiny Fernandes, Kristin Groppe, Mateya Haintz, Jemeila Hunter, Elise Johnson, Zaresha Neal, Alexis Parchman and Brianna Richard.

Neal and Richard each have been named to the Academic All-MAC Outdoor Track and Field Team for the fourth time, while Johnson earns the honor for the third time. Braddix, Fernandez, Groppe and Hunter each have been named to the team for the second time in their respective careers.

The Academic All-MAC team honor is bestowed upon a student-athlete who has excelled in both athletics and academics. To qualify, said student-athlete must have at least a 3.20 cumulative GPA and have participated in at least 50 percent of the team’s competitions for that particular sport. First-year students and transfers in their first year of residence are not eligible for the award.
